适用范围

本标准规定了耐成衣染色用机织粘合衬的术语和定义、产品分类、技术要求、试验方法、检验规则、标志和包装。
本标准适用于鉴定耐成衣染色用的各种材质的本白、漂白和有色机织粘合衬的品质。

Product Code:SAE ARP5569
Title:Landing Gear Retraction / Extension Systems
Issuing Committee:A-5 Aerospace Landing Gear Systems Committee
Scope: This Aerospace Recommended Practice (ARP) will cover normal and emergency landing gear retraction/extension systems. This includes all equipment necessary for the control and sensing of the components used for raising and lowering the gear, up-locking and down-locking the gear, opening and closing the associated landing gear doors, and any latching of this equipment. The document will provide recommended practices for the use of conventional technologies and for those newer technologies now coming into use. It will include the regulatory and other safety requirements for these systems together with recommendations for; sequencing and timing, sensor selection, and failure monitoring of both normal and emergency operation and the support of maintenance and test needs.
